The Lotus-Villa garden:
This garden is about 3 acres (or 12.000 m²) in size and is situated directly by the beach. There we grow coconut trees as well as plants that can survive directly by the sea.
During the last few years we have been trying to improve it with the following results:
- A waterfall which our guests and patients call "meditation well" since it invokes a meditative atmosphere.
- A stone bath tub where oil treatments for the skin are carried out.
- A fresh water swimming pool about 1,8m deep (the ground water level is about 1,5m deep. Therefore, none of the pools in this area are very deep).
- A "smokers' corner" where also non-smokers like to spend time since it is not enclosed and therefore always well aired.
- A library where one can quickly get a new book.
- A fish pond with ayurvedic water plants for the kitchen.
At the rear of the garden you will find the "magic kitchen" where ayurvedic oils and medicine are produced. Near-by you also find a workshop, the laundry, the water filtering system, and since mid-2006 we also have a new papaya garden with over 100 trees.
The fruit and vegetable garden:
This garden is about 5km away from Lotus-Villa and is situated in the lagoon "maaduganga". At first, people were laughing about our project since the use of chemical fertilisers is so widespread in Sri Lanka. Even finding experienced helpers who were prepared to change over to organic gardening took some time. We contacted the "Ministry of Agriculture" and there we found enthusiastic support. Currently, professionals from the ministry of agriculture are conducting training courses over several weeks on building compost, healthy and unhealthy chemistry, soil analysis etc.
On a boat trip into the lagoon we will be happy to show you the pride of our Lotus-Villa gardeners.
The coconut garden:
On the same boat trip you can also see the coconut garden. We acquired a plot of land with a few coconut trees next to the vegetable garden to grow coconuts since we need about 50 coconuts a day - mainly for our employees. Our gardeners have now started growing cinnamon plants between the coconut trees to generate some income. We currently have about 5.000 cinnamon plants.
The Ayurveda garden:
To be able to show our guests where their ayurvedic oils and medicines come from, we decided to open the first Ayurveda garden in Sri Lanka. We started this project in (2004). At the moment we work on a new Ayurveda garden with about 200 plants. We are also working on a new book about Ayurveda plants full of information about their names, descriptions, therapeutic use and effects.
